Uses
Used in the treatment of chronic lymphocytic leukemia and certain malignant lymphomas, including Hodgkin lymphoma. It provides disease control but is not curative.
Do not use if
Contraindicated in patients with prior resistance to chlorambucil or hypersensitivity to chlorambucil. Cross-hypersensitivity with other alkylating agents may occur.
Side effects
The most common adverse effect is bone marrow suppression, including anemia, leukopenia, neutropenia, thrombocytopenia, or pancytopenia.
Warnings
Can cause severe bone marrow suppression. It is carcinogenic, potentially mutagenic, teratogenic, and may cause infertility.
How it works
Chlorambucil is an alkylating antineoplastic agent that interferes with DNA replication and promotes apoptosis in malignant cells.
Storage
Store tablets refrigerated according to product labeling and keep in the original container.
